Understanding the Functionality of a Bedroom Floating Vanity
Multi-Use Vanity Station
The modern bedroom floating vanity is no longer confined to a single function. It can act as a makeup station, a study desk, or even a minimalist work-from-home corner. Mounted to the wall, it keeps your room feeling open and flexible while offering a dedicated surface for your daily routines. Its compact, versatile form is ideal for apartments or smaller bedrooms where space efficiency is crucial.

Storage Without Clutter
A key advantage of the floating vanity is its clever storage capability. Many units come with drawers or hidden compartments that allow you to stow away cosmetics, skincare, office supplies, or tech accessories without crowding the surface. The floating design also allows for easy cleaning underneath, eliminating dust traps and enhancing hygiene.

Visual Lightness and Modern Appeal
A wall-mounted vanity gives the illusion of more space by freeing up the floor area, making it perfect for minimalist or Scandinavian interiors. The sleek lines and airy gap beneath the unit add visual lightness, creating a serene atmosphere that enhances relaxation exactly what you want in a bedroom.
Design Considerations When Choosing a Bedroom Floating Vanity
Choosing the Right Material and Finish
From matte woodgrain to glossy lacquer, the material and finish of your bedroom floating vanity greatly impact its look and durability. Wood is ideal for a natural, cozy feel, while glossy laminates give off a more modern, polished vibe. Consider the overall color scheme and textures in your bedroom when making a choice.

Picking the Ideal Size and Proportion
The dimensions of your vanity should correspond with the available space and intended use. For example, if you only need it for light grooming, a compact version will do. On the other hand, if you plan to use it as a hybrid workspace and vanity, go for a larger design that accommodates both storage and surface space. Incorporating Lighting and Mirrors
Lighting plays a crucial role in elevating your vanity area. Integrate LED strip lighting beneath the vanity for ambient glow or install sconces above for task lighting. A wall-mounted mirror with storage or built-in illumination completes the setup, offering both form and function.
Styling Your Floating Vanity for a Cohesive Bedroom Look
Complement with Matching Decor
To make your bedroom floating vanity feel like a natural extension of your room, coordinate it with other furniture elements like your nightstands, bed frame, or closet doors. If your vanity features brass handles, consider echoing that with matching light fixtures or picture frames.

Add Seating That Blends or Contrasts
The right stool or chair can enhance both the function and style of your vanity. Choose a backless upholstered stool for a subtle, tucked-away look or a statement chair in bold color or texture to contrast and pop. Make sure the height is appropriate so you can sit comfortably while using the vanity.
Use Organizational Accessories
Stylish trays, drawer organizers, and modular boxes are essential to keeping your vanity clutter-free. These tools not only improve functionality but also enhance visual appeal. Keep your go-to items neatly arranged while tucking away less frequently used items in hidden storage.
